An Improved Routing Schema with Special Clustering Using PSO Algorithm for Heterogeneous Wireless Sensor Network

Abstract: Energy efficiency and energy balancing are crucial research issues as per routing protocol designing for self-organized wireless sensor networks (WSNs). Many literatures used the clustering algorithm to achieve energy efficiency and energy balancing, however, there are usually energy holes near the cluster heads (CHs) because of the heavy burden of forwarding. As the clustering problem in lossy WSNs is proved to be a NP-hard problem, many metaheuristic algorithms are utilized to solve the problem. In this pape… Show more

“…Problem analysis is the overall analysis, description and characterization of traffic problems. The basic data required for microscopic traffic simulation modeling include the following: road geometry data (such as number of lanes, lane width, barrier width, non-motor vehicle lane width, lane division, and road intersection form), traffic flow characteristic data (such as traffic volumes, traffic composition, ratio of turning vehicles, vehicle arrival distribution, vehicle speed distribution, vehicle queuing and dissipation), traffic control data (such as signal timing of each intersection and traffic management), which depend on the research objectives [33][34][35].…”
